Back-to-school season is a well-documented peak period for asthma exacerbations. Exacerbations typically begin increasing in early September, peak around the third week of the month, and gradually decline thereafter. This seasonal rise is associated with several factors, including children returning to school, elevated ragweed pollen levels, increased mold counts, seasonal weather changes, and poor indoor air quality in schools. Although the September peak is most pronounced among children and adolescents, adults may also experience increased asthma symptoms during this period.
Early recognition of triggers and close monitoring of asthma symptoms can help prevent exacerbations. A written asthma action plan (AAP) provides clear guidance for self-management when symptoms worsen. Developing an AAP is a collaborative process between the health care provider and the patient, or the patient’s caregiver. When combined with asthma education and routine follow-up, an AAP can improve symptoms and quality of life while reducing hospitalizations. International guidelines recommend written AAPs for all patients; however, an AAP should not be used as a stand-alone intervention. Education and follow-up are essential to its success. Effectiveness may also vary across patient groups. For example, self-monitoring may be more challenging for elderly patients, while individuals with low health literacy may benefit from specialized tools, such as pictorial rather than text-based materials.
Asthma action plans typically follow a “traffic light” format. The green zone indicates acceptable asthma control and represents the daily goal for the patient, including use of baseline medications. The yellow zone signals a loss of control and provides specific instructions for increasing therapy. The red zone reflects severe symptoms that require immediate, urgent attention. Patients or caregivers use symptoms, peak flow measurements, medication use, and activities of daily living to determine the appropriate zone. Each AAP should be individualized and include evaluation of daily activities, such as whether the patient can attend school or work. If peak flow monitoring is used, the green zone should be greater than 80% of the patient’s personal best, the yellow zone should be 60% to 80%, and the red zone should be less than 60%. The plan should also identify known triggers, list medications to increase or add in each zone, and include emergency contact information. As a personalized tool, the AAP should be developed collaboratively by the health care team and the patient. The National Asthma Education and Prevention Program (NAEPP) recommends that health care providers and patients review the AAP annually.
During the September surge, proactive asthma monitoring is essential. Patients and caregivers should watch for changes in symptoms, increased medication use, decreased peak flow readings when applicable, and limits in daily activity. Recognizing early signs of worsening asthma allows patients to follow their asthma action plan properly, adjust treatment as directed, and seek medical care before symptoms become severe. Consistent symptom monitoring, an up-to-date asthma action plan and ongoing education, can help reduce the risk of exacerbations and support safer asthma management throughout this high-risk season.
